Richard Treat Williams (December 1, 1951 – June 12, 2023) was an American actor. He rose to fame with starring roles in two films released in 1979: musical Hair and Steven Spielberg's 1941. He was best known to television audiences for his portrayal of Dr. "Andy" Brown on The WB's Everwood (2002–2006), for which he earned two Screen Actors Guild Award nominations. His other accolades included nominations for three Golden Globe Awards, one Primetime Emmy, two Satellite Awards, and an Independent Spirit Award. Wikipedia
